Asymmetric daytime and nighttime surface temperature feedback induced by crop greening across Northeast China

Agricultural and Forest Meteorology(2022)

•Crop greening can slow climate warming, mainly in daytime.•Crop greening accelerated the asymmetric diurnal temperature cycle changes in Northeast China.•Different biophysical mechanism was found in explaining the day and night temperature changes induced by crop greening.
